yep they are the same company as ECP.. Website contains exactly the same stuff but their prices are different. As far as i know, CP4L is online order and delivery only unlike ECP where you can go pick stuff up. Apart from that they are the same.

General rule is CP4L parts are cheaper than on ECP - but ECP often ends up cheaper as they do more promos with greater discount. Worth checking both sites and applying any available discounts before purchasing anything.

I normally find the cheapest real price. If you search ebay by lowest price


you will find a few stupidly cheap. I do read who is selling them as some are NOS or similar. Then there is a band that are within a few pounds of each other. Looking at the contact details I jot down a few garage details and there price.


With this knowledge I then phone a few local motor factors. They always quote High but when you say you seen them at the prices you noted earlier they normally do a bit of typing and come back slightly cheaper



You would think one would always be cheaper one might be cheaper on exhausts but another cheaper on suspension



on High value parts ECP is hard to beat if you wait for a 33% off code just stick to a known brand



normally excluding ECP you have less bother with a real shop. They tend to only supply quality parts as they don't want returns.
